Jake's Locks 2 Key Llc

Share:Jake's Locks 2 Key Llc

Headings:

Locks & Locksmiths, Locksmiths, Safes & Vaults

Latitude:39.037325 Longitude:-84.492684
4508 Carroll St
Erlanger, KY 41015